   history of mounted games
 
 

 

Mounted Games were first played in India by the British Army soldiers. However, many of their first games were played on camels and mules instead of horses. The returning military brought back the games to England where they became very popular with The Pony Club members. Prince Philip presented the first trophy cup for mounted games in 1957 to promote the sport amongst youngsters. From those beginnings, mounted games gained popularity and spread to the US and other countries.

On January 21, 1984, Norman Patrick of Great Britain started the Mounted Games Association for mounted games riders of all ages. MGA allowed riders who had graduated from Pony Club to continue playing and competing in mounted games with others from around the world.

Norman Patrick's vision for MGA:

"The object of the Association is to encourage friendship between young people of different nations."

Betty Jo Kiser (Maryland) and Nancy Lindamood (Virginia) took up the MGA banner for the United States shortly after MGA-GB was formed. The pair with the help of family and friends organized the USMGA, held competitions in the east coast states, and sent teams to IMGA competitions for many years. Nancy Lindamood is currently the director of United States Mounted Games, Inc.

Mounted Games Across America, Inc. (MGAA) was incorporated on January 2, 2004 by a group of games-crazy people to promote the sport of equestrian mounted games across America.

MGAA earned its 501(c)3 tax-exempt status from the IRS on August 25, 2004 retroactive to January 2, 2004.
